社区
JavaScript
帖子详情
如何让js 读取文件内容,并作为js自身代码执行?
qq_40363909
2017-09-23 11:00:19
如何让js 读取文件内容,并作为js自身代码执行?
举例。把js代码 放在 abc.txt 里面。 用 beginjs 做标识符。 可以把之后的内容读取后,作为自己js代码执行?
abc.txt 示例
1111111231313
beginjs
alert('abc');
...全文
402
2
打赏
收藏
如何让js 读取文件内容,并作为js自身代码执行?
如何让js 读取文件内容,并作为js自身代码执行? 举例。把js代码 放在 abc.txt 里面。 用 beginjs 做标识符。 可以把之后的内容读取后,作为自己js代码执行? abc.txt 示例 1111111231313 beginjs alert('abc');
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
leeya66
2017-09-24
打赏
举报
回复
理论上完全可以。可以在后台加载时,直接处理好。更简单。
孟子E章
2017-09-23
打赏
举报
回复
你可以使用jquery(自己写ajax也是可以的) $.ajax({ url: 'abc.txt', success: function(txt){ js = txt.split('beginjs')[1] eval(js) }, dataType: 'text' });
web-hook-deploy:接收codinggit webhook 通知 然后通过读取配置文件
执行
相应hooke events对应的命令或者脚本功能
初衷【Node处女作:face_with_rolling_eyes:】 每次上线项目都要build build build... 不厌其烦的biu biu biu ~ biu得我肾虚 Duang 每次都是重复的步骤 写个脚本不就行了吗? 真得感慨Node
js
统治世界啊 刚好也是自己写的第一个Node
js
开源项目 然后这个小玩意就这样出来啦~ 原理或功能 接收WebHook通知(dev branch merge to master branch or any events~) 然后通过读取预先配置好的项目配置到项目目录git pull拉取最新
代码
匹配事件对应的命令 然后
执行
对应的命令或者脚本功能 完成项目部署~ Notice: 所有命令都会在项目目录中
执行
怎么跑起来啊 在项目源码已经放到服务器(确保你服务器上已经部署了ssh 能在项目目录中
执行
git pull)的情况下 git clone https://github.com/de
techtalk-demo
Techtalk:基本的Node.
js
应用程序 构建Node.
js
应用程序(第一步) 创建一个新的npm项目; 在项目内部,创建一个index.
js
可
执行
文件。 在index.
js
文件中,编写任何
代码
,并使用node index命令启动其
执行
; 什么是Node.
js
? 它是基于V8引擎(将JavaScript转换为机器
代码
)的软件平台,该平台将JavaScript从高度专业化的语言转换为通用语言。 Node.
js
包含一组标准模块库。 例如: path,它允许您操纵路径(解析,连接,生成等); fs,它使您可以与文件系统进行交互(创建,删除文件夹和文件,读取和修改文件和文件夹的
内容
,等等); 事件,允许您创建和跟踪自己的事件; http,允许您创建和配置服务器。 创建基本服务器(第二步) 使用http包方法创建一个新服务器; 我们启动服务器; 我们尝试转到启动服务
Node.
js
API详解之 repl模块用法实例分析
本文实例讲述了Node.
js
API详解之 repl模块用法。分享给大家供大家参考,具体如下: Node.
js
API详解之 repl repl(交互式解释器) 模块提供了一种“读取-求值-输出”循环(REPL)的实现,它可作为一个独立的程序或嵌入到其他应用中。 可以通过以下方式使用它: const repl = require('repl'); Node.
js
自身也使用 repl 模块为
执行
JavaScript
代码
提供交互接口。 可以通过不带任何参数(或使用 -i 参数)地
执行
Node.
js
二进制文件来使用它: $ node > const a = [1, 2, 3]; un
async-nested-callbacks
了解异步
代码
异步编程会很快变得复杂。 嵌套的回调和匿名内联函数可能使调试和读取调用栈具有挑战性。 您的武器库中的一种工具是JavaScript事件循环的可靠可视化。 设置 分叉并克隆此存储库。 当您写下问题的答案时,请务必按下。 目标 在本课程结束时,您应该能够: 使用“堆栈”,“堆”和“队列”之类的语言描述异步
代码
的给定片段所发生的情况 确定
执行
代码
的顺序 连续编写多个嵌套的异步调用 设置舞台 为什么? 了解JavaScript的异步功能(以及如何利用它的优势)构成了绝大多数Node和Browser编程的基础。 想象一下,如果您的应用程序必须等待一个事件完成才可以启动另一个事件。 会导致什么问题? 用户体验会是什么样? 本练习的“目的”是您将进行大量搜索和读取,以首先直观地看到事件循环的运行方式。 然后,您将练习评估
代码
并创建自己的可视化文件。 让我们开始吧! 根据需要花费尽可能
tfs:基于mongodb的分布式文件系统
tfs 之所以叫tfs,是因为阿里巴巴那玩意就叫tfs,后来想想应该叫gfs比较贴切, 写这玩意的时候阿里云的oss还没出现,tfs又太高级,就自己随便写了一个,自创
代码
不多,主要是把几个开源框架结合起来,既然是文件存储系统,nio语言是首选,分布式功能完全交给mongodb的grid file,实际测试下来性能超好 这玩意有什么用?可以用来放图片,视频,构建一个小型的图片或视频网站应该没啥问题,爱回收的图片都存在这个系统里,当然只是用来存储,当然大家用阿里云的oss更省心 具体功能 基于mongodb的gridfile的文件存储 前端采用express,完全二进制流输出,完全非阻塞 基于async并发
执行
代码
,并且对图片加了imagemagick组件,可以实现动态缩放 通过Mongodb集群很容易实现分布式存储,同时grid file 自动对大体积文件进行切分所以读取也是分布式读取
JavaScript
87,910
社区成员
224,616
社区内容
发帖
与我相关
我的任务
JavaScript
Web 开发 JavaScript
复制链接
扫一扫
分享
社区描述
Web 开发 JavaScript
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章